In "Text Dropped into the Woodcuts': Dickens' Christmas Books", Sarah Solberg notes that the editors of the New Oxford Illustrated Edition "perverted" the original Haunted Man ’s juxtaposition of illustration and text. Perhaps the most remarkable aspect of The Haunted Man is the way in which it showcases Dickens’ keen understanding of the complexities of the human soul. Redlaw is a teacher of chemistry who often broods over wrongs done him and grief from his past.
